What does it actually take to compete in 3x3 basketball at the highest level? In this episode, we sit down with Caden Pierce — Ivy League Player of the Year at Princeton, USA Men's 3x3 National Team member, and MVP of the 2026 FIBA 3x3 Champions Cup — where he helped lead Team USA to gold. Caden breaks down the steep learning curve of transitioning from high-level 5-on-5 into FIBA 3x3, what actually gets exposed on the 3x3 floor, and how the Princeton system prepared him better than he ever expected. We get into the physicality, the 12-second shot clock, why IQ matters more than skill, and what separates elite 3x3 players from everyone else.
